Capitals Defeat Toros 9-6 On Monday

August 17, 2010 - Golden Baseball League (GBL)
Tucson Toros News Release


The Tucson Toros were defeated by the Edmonton Capitals 9-6 on Monday in the penultimate game of their two week road trip in Canada.

The contest's start was delayed just over an hour by stormy conditions at Telus Field. Righty Brian Daly got a spot start for the Toros after things got under way, throwing a solid 5 innings with 2 runs (1 earned) allowed. Daly was in line for his first win of the season until the Capitals got to Cibney Bello for 5 runs to blow the game open in the 6th and 7th innings.

Second Baseman Jose Valdez hit his GBL leading 8th triple of the season to score Third Baseman Wally Backman Jr. in the 6th inning. Tucson's 27 team triples lead all GBL teams, 6 ahead of second place Yuma. The Toros also have 3 of the top 5 players in the category, with Valdez leading, Centerfielder Josh Womack in second place with 7 and Shortstop Ryan Priddy in tied for third with 6.

Priddy inched his batting average back towards .300 with a 3-for-5 performance resulting in a .299 mark. First Baseman Cristobal Santana hit a solo home run in the 9th to cap the scoring for Tucson. The longball was Santana's 6th of the season.
